Final Game of 35+ season decides alot!!!


The final game of the 35+ season decided the 4th through the 7th seeds in the playoffs and the batting title.

The first two innings went by without either team crossing the plate.
The Hummnbirds scored three in the top of the third with singles by Earl Mitchell and Ron Coon, and a double by Billy Earl, and a little help from the Marlins defense.
The Birds would push the lead to 4-0 in the top of the fifth on a double by Williams and a RBI single by Ron Coon.

The Marlins would plate a single run in the bottom of the sixth on singles by Ryan Carmichael and John Reel, a hit batter, and a sacrafice fly by Mike Clary.

The Hummers closed out the scoring in the top of the 7th on the second double of the night by Williams, two walks and a wild pitch.

Billy Earl pitched superbly in the complete game win.

Now the batting title: Mike Girard enetered the game 30-57 and Ron Lochner 24-51. Ron had to take some pretty serious meds to even put his uniform on. Then he had to convince his manager to put him in the line-up. That wasn't easy because the risk of losing him for the playoffs was too great for the gain of winning a first round bye, but Ron was very persuasive. To make a long story short, Girard went 0-3 and Lochner went 3-3. That left Girard at 30-60 and Lochner at 27-54. That is .500 each and a share of the batting title. Way to go Ron!!!
